Internal Memo: Churn in the Wrenfield Pilot

For the incoming director: churn in the Wrenfield pilot has risen to 12% over two quarters. Analysis attributes most losses to integration delays rather than pricing. Corrective steps — dedicated onboarding engineers and revised SLAs — begin next month. Please review the attached cohort data carefully. A confidential note on related business plans follows below.

board note of tawip-fajop: Lamwynix Holdings is in early talks to buy Tammirax Works for about $473.8 million. The Istax launch date is November 23, and nothing goes to the press before then. Legal wants the Aldielek Partners term sheet countersigned before May 19.

## Build Provenance: Canary Gating Rules

All canary deploys on the Larkspur pipeline now require a signed provenance attestation before promotion. The gate checks three things: the build originated from a protected branch, the attestation matches the artifact digest, and the canary ran for at least 30 minutes with error rates under 0.5%. Builds failing any check are held in the Pendle staging ring until re-verified. For this week's sync, note that promotion is blocked unless the attestation carries the token below.

session token of yahap-fafop = htk9_f6aa94135

## Leadership Review Briefing: Logistics Provider Change

For sales leads: effective next quarter, Marwick Freight replaces Oldenhale Carriers across all Westbrook-region routes. Expect delivery windows to tighten from five days to three, with improved tracking granularity for customer enquiries. Transition costs are within the approved envelope, and contingency routing is in place for the first sixty days. The rationale driving this change appears below.

board note of kadug-tawig: Only 5 of the 100 pilot accounts renewed Oliath, so a churn review is set for April 15.

FuelTrack generates the weekly fleet fuel-usage report for Hartwell Logistics. Three environments exist: dev, staging, prod. Dev runs against synthetic depot data; staging mirrors prod nightly; prod ingests live pump telemetry from the Kestrel depots. Reports render at 06:00 local. If a report fails, check the aggregator logs before re-running — duplicate runs double-count fuel totals. Staging is safe to restart anytime. Each environment reads its settings at boot, and the production values are listed below.

config for bafof-yadup:
[raldor]
team = druys
access_code = ac_de306a
host = raldor.zemvarworks.local
port = 9000
owner = wendor.julir
peer = belael.halixstack.local